Article Marketing Strategies: 5 Ways Make Your Site Stickier (Keep Your Readers Riveted)


 
Internet,Marketing
When it comes to the web, content is always king, and that means that when you first set up your website, the content you provide needs to be priority number one. Your website can be pretty as a picture, but if you don't have quality information that your anticipated audience finds useful, you won't get any traffic! So before you start trying to add fancy features or twiddle with your code, give your readers a reason to visit your site by adding some top-quality content.

But what is a "quality" article? Well, simply put, high-quality content is useful! If you're not sure whether your content is quality, ask yourself three questions:

- What sort of information are you providing? - What problems are you solving? - How are you helping your readers?

If you find you get stuck on one of those (especially the last one) then chances are, you need to add a little more of merit to your article. With a good article, your readers will naturally take the step from your article to your website, looking for more information on your niche. So how do you keep them there once you've got them?

Here are some ideas for you to increase the stickiness of your site:

1. Have a Blog

A blog is a great way to keep your site fresh, with a regular stream of useful content that will keep readers coming back for more. With simple software like Wordpress, this is a super-easy way to get returning readers and boost your pagerank. Remember: sites with regularly updated content fare far better on Google, so if you want to really get some great SEO with your article marketing, a blog is definitely the way to go.

2. Have an FAQ Page

FAQ, or Frequently Asked Questions, are a genius way of guiding your readers or customers to the information they need, with minimal input and maximum effect. This works particularly well if you're in a service-based business, as customers can get the answers they need without having to wait, making your site far more valuable than those without these handy pages.

3. Have a "Useful Sites" List

Although this might seem counterintuitive, linking to other websites in your niche that provide more information is useful to your readers, and that's a great boost to your reputation. Whilst linking to competitors is an obvious faux pas, providing links that are relevant and useful to your audience is invaluable. For example, if you're a real estate agent, and you provide a link to a mortgage calculator, you've just made your readers' lives a whole lot easier - a fact they will definitely appreciate.

4. Introduce Your Niche

Some people arriving at your website may have very little information about what you do or what your niche has to offer them. It is worth your while to compile some basic information that will act as an introduction to your field.

5. Have a Back Catalogue of Your Articles

When you start publishing articles, they will be very helpful to your readers. Why not let the readers of your website know about the articles you've written and give them an easy way to find them?

By separating your archived articles into handy sub-categories by topic, you can provide a useful pool of information that readers will enjoy browsing and find incredibly helpful.

Remember, what pleases your readers often pleases Google as well.

You can separate your articles into sub-categories to help your readers find the information they need. This "library" of your articles can be a web page containing the title of the article, a short description and a link to the article.

By creating a website full of helpful information, you can put your website in position to satisfy the needs of your readers, increasing your reputation and page rank simultaneously with just a little bit of article marketing.
